Officials in New Jersey have revealed the identities of the man who was killed in a Gloucester County crash earlier this month as well as the officer who tried to stop the car that ultimately led to the crash.

The incident unfolded on Nov. 9 just after 5:30 p.m. when a worker at PNS Gas and Food Mart called police to report two men who were drunk, officials said.

When the officers got to the gas station, they saw a white car drive away that matched the description given by the worker, police said.

As the white car drove off onto Hessian Road, West Deptford Police patrolman Conor Goggin was in a marked patrol car and turned on his emergency lights to try and stop the driver, officials explained.
